Review of The Queen of Versailles (2012) by Cody C — 22 Dec 2012
The best documentaries have an unforeseen plot development midway thru filming, to give the story more breadth than originally intended. The plot point here is the financial collapse that adversely effects the protagonist billionaires as they run out of funds midway thru their biggest-ever business venture concurrent with construction of their $100M palatial residence.
They suffer the same fate as the rest of us - they can no longer afford their lifestyle, only on an exponential scale. The great Ponzi scheme that is our financial system is laid bare as they continue to sell timeshares to investors who cannot afford the investment, so that they can keep their own properties from foreclosure.
I do not dislike these people and I take no pleasure in seeing their fall from grace, but I did enjoy being a fly on the wall for this uniquely American riches to rags story.
